Mobility Drivers

While smartphones and PDAs may be an employee's most relied upon device to stay connected, for the IT groups responsible for securing these devices when one becomes lost or stolen the result can be catastrophic if a company’s secrets and their clients' data becomes exposed to the world. 

In 2006 Trust Digital purchased ten (10) different smartphones on eBay to test our enterprise mobility management device agent software. Presumably the smartphones had been wiped clean by their owners prior to being sold on eBay, however nearly all the information was resurrected during this study. In fact 27,000 pages of information – measuring to a height of approximately eight (8) feet – were available including:

  • One company’s plan to win a multimillion dollar federal transportation contract
  • Emails about another firm's $50,000 payment for a software license
  • Bank accounts and passwords
  • Detailed prescriptions and receipts for utility payments
  • Email proposals for International partnerships

While many of the smartphones were owned personally by the sellers they contained heaps of sensitive corporate information that underscores the blurring lines between work and home. In a recently published CIO Magazine survey titled "The Fifth Annual Global State of Information Security" CIOs found that "employees" beat out "hackers" as the most likely source of a security incident.
